NCT06909565
V-INTERVENTION will evaluate the effectiveness of inclisiran in preventing major cardiovascular and limb events in patients receiving percutaneous coronary or peripheral arterial revascularization. Inclisiran is a subcutaneous, twice-yearly injection that is FDA-approved as an adjunct with statin therapy and on the market to lower LDL-C in high-risk populations.
NCT06926062
This clinical trial compares usual care to interpersonal communication training and vaccination workflow training, alone or in combination, for improving communication about and recommendations for human papillomavirus (HPV) and other vaccinations in pharmacies. Low HPV vaccination in the United States has placed unvaccinated children at risk of developing cancers as adults that could have been prevented. Pharmacies can be convenient for vaccination because they are open longer hours, have shorter wait times, can see patients without appointments and may cost less. However, many people are not aware that vaccination is available in pharmacies and some pharmacies lack the commitment from staff to vaccinate or may not have protocols in place for vaccination. Proactive communication approaches to recommending HPV vaccination have been shown to be effective in medical offices but have not been tested in the pharmacy setting. Interpersonal communication training incorporates the 5 A's (assess, advice, agree, assist and arrange) behavioral counseling framework to strongly recommend HPV and other vaccines and effectively answer any questions or concerns about vaccination. Vaccination workflow training establishes vaccination decision support strategies that pharmacies use to improve vaccination workflows. Interpersonal communication training and vaccination workflow training alone or in combination may improve communication and recommendations for HPV vaccination and increase HPV vaccination in pharmacies.

NCT06556563
This is a multicenter, two-arm, randomized, double-blind, placebo-controlled study of Optune® (Tumor Treating Fields at 200 kHz) together with maintenance Temozolomide (TMZ) chemotherapy agent and pembrolizumab compared to Optune® together with maintenance TMZ and placebo in newly diagnosed Glioblastoma (GBM) patients. The primary objective of the study is to evaluate the Overall Survival (OS).

NCT06645847
This study aims to find out if a food supplement that contains a naturally occurring substance, ketones, can help to improve strength and general wellness in adults at, or over the age of 65 years who are experiencing a slight decline in their physical function. Participation will involve a screening visit and 4 additional study visits over the course of 20 weeks. After being assessed for eligibility, study participants will be sorted into two groups at random and consume either a ketone or placebo supplement at home every day for 20 weeks. Both study products can cause gastro-intestinal side effects in some individuals. At all study visits, subjects will provide blood samples. At three study visits, subjects will be asked to complete physical performance tests, provide blood, stool and urine samples. They will also complete questionnaires during three study visits to assess physical function, markers of inflammation, and other aspects of general well-being. The study enrolls at three sites across the United States, in California (Buck Institute), Ohio (Ohio State University), and Connecticut (University of Connecticut). The study is coordinated by the San Francisco Coordinating Center (California Pacific Medical Center).
